Author Suresh, Spoorthi, author.
Title High-throughput, lossless data compression and decompression on FPGAs / by Spoorthi Suresh.
Published [Northridge, California] : California State University, Northridge, 2012.
 Electronic Book  TA153 .Z953 2012 S87eb    ONLINE
Description 1 online resource (viii, 84 pages) : illustrations, color.
Content Type text
still image
Format online resource
File Characteristics text file PDF
Thesis M.S. California State University, Northridge 2012.
Bibliography Includes bibliographical references (page 41).
Summary Before writing data to a storage medium or transmitting across a transmission medium, lossless compression is often used. Storage space or transmission bandwidth is saved by compression; when the data is subsequently read a decompression operation is performed. Though this scheme has clear benefits, the execution time of compression and decompression is critical to its application in real-time systems. Software compression utilities are often slow, leading to degraded system performance. Hardware-based solutions, on the other hand, often drive large resource requirements and are not amenable to supporting future algorithmic changes. This thesis project presents a high-throughput, streaming, lossless compression algorithm and its efficient implementation on FPGAs. A peak throughput of 1GB/sec per engine, with a sustained overall measured throughput of 2.66GB/sec on a PCIe-based FPGA board with compression and decompression engines is provided by the proposed solution. An overall speedup of 13.6x over reference software implementation is represented by this result. With multiple engines running in parallel, the proposed design provides a path to potential speedups of up to two orders of magnitude. The achievable overall throughput is limited only by the available PCIe bus bandwidth in the current implementation.
Note Description based on online resource; title from PDF title page (viewed on June 04, 2012).
Subject Data compression (Computer science)
Field programmable gate arrays.
Local Subject Dissertations, Academic -- CSUN -- Engineering -- Electrical and Computer Engineering.
Alternate Title High-throughput, lossless data compression and decompression on field-programmable gate arrays
OCLC number 850466825